Reckless driving of white truck near Belmont County Prison, Belmont County OH
A driver was reported driving recklessly westbound near Belmont County Prison. The vehicle was a white truck with a white trailer labeled 'Metro' traveling about 45 mph. Law enforcement is attempting to catch up to the vehicle.
